Be sure you can differentiate between Chapter 7 and Chapter 13 differ. Chapter 7 bankruptcy completely wipes out all outstanding debts. Your responsibilities to your creditors will get dissolved. Chapter 13 bankruptcy allows for a payment plan that takes 60 months to work with until the debts go away.

It is possible to obtain new vehicle and home loans while a Chapter 13 bankruptcy. You need to speak with your trustee so that you can be approved for a new debt obligation. You will need to show them why and prove that you will be able to afford your new loan. You will also need to be able to explain why the loan.

Don’t wait until the last minute to file for bankruptcy. It is a mistake to ignore your financial troubles, thinking they may go away on their own. It doesn’t take long for debt to become unmanageable, and avoiding the problem will make things worse. As soon as you find yourself experiencing financial problems, call a bankruptcy lawyer to talk about what your choices are.
